DRIVERS of a dustcart in Ipswich could not have been in a better place today when their vehicle burst into flames.
The Ipswich Borough Council truck came to grief at around 13.15pm - just as it was about to collect the rubbish at the Colchester Road fire station.
Firefighters were quickly on top of the drama and snuffed out the blaze within ten minutes.
A spokeswoman for the Suffolk Fire and Rescue Service said: “The dustcart pulled into the station and it was on fire.”
